At Dr Sknn, we deploy the Lynton Lumina, a state-of-the-art Intense Pulsed Light System (IPL), which is employed by the NHS and private hospitals across the U.K. to safely and efficiently treat Rosacea Skin Condition on skin types I-IV. By sending out light in definite wavelength ranges, we at Dr Sknn target absorption peaks in haemoglobin and oxy-haemoglobin, thus enabling us to treat Rosacea Skin Condition of different sizes and depths while causing nominal damage to the nearby skin. After the treatment, the damaged vessels are taken up by the body and barely any indication of the initial lesion is left.

Why Choose Dr Sknn for Rosacea Treatments
At Dr Sknn, during the meeting a medical chronicle including a physical check-up will be performed including photographs. During the consultation, there will be an opportunity to debate any worries, hopes, results, or queries you could have. Preceding the treatment any post-treatment counsel and hazards connected with the treatment are gone over to make sure you fully get them and a consent form is signed.
